Yes, Christmas single. Something that at this point is stereotypical in metal. But this song is not about crhistmas, but christianty itself. Rotten Light didn't explored the theme of religion until now.

This song tries to explore the futility of praying to the person who died centuries ago and the pain that this person had to endure to become a symbol that people call for mercy.

This is why the song has two parts. The first plea calling for salvation and the second part, full of black metal hatred for what Jesus (in case he existed) had to endure and the irony of praying to someone who lost the faith in his last moments. The lyrics are clear in this themes.
